EDITORS COMMENTS
This image showcases a young(ish) Nathaniel Hawthorne, an American literary icon born in Salem, Massachusetts, in 1804. Originally known as Hathorne, Hawthorne's long, wavy hair and cleanshaven face frame his introspective gaze, revealing a man deep in thought. The year is uncertain, but this portrait captures Hawthorne in his formative years before he gained widespread recognition for his literary prowess. Born into a prominent Salem family, Hawthorne's ancestors included judges and magistrates, some of whom had played a role in the infamous Salem Witch Trials of 1692. Despite this connection, Hawthorne chose a different path, dedicating himself to the written word. He began his literary career as a journalist and later turned to fiction, producing works such as "The Scarlet Letter," "The House of the Seven Gables," and "The Blithedale Romance." Hawthorne's writing often explored the complexities of human nature, morality, and the American experience. His works continue to captivate readers today, offering insights into the human condition and the historical context of 19th-century America. This evocative portrait of Nathaniel Hawthorne, with its intriguing backstory and historical significance, serves as a testament to the power of the written word and the enduring influence of American literature.
